Regional Bank Scare Was A Fluke, Zions Says—But Is The Sector Really Safe?
Benzinga· 2025-10-21 15:02
After last week's $60 million credit charge-off sent Zions Bancorporation (NASDAQ:ZION) tumbling 13% in a single day, the Utah-based lender is now telling investors to relax. Backed by better-than-expected third-quarter earnings and a wave of reassuring credit commentary, the stock is clawing back losses—and sparking debate over whether the regional banking sector's panic was overblown.Zions Shares Rebound On Strong ResultsZions reported net income of $221 million, or $1.48 per share, for the third quarter ...

Trade Tracker: Bryn Talkington buys Ares Capital Corp and Blue Owl Tech Finance
CNBC Television· 2025-10-17 17:30
Market Concerns & Credit Issues - The market is concerned about potential widespread credit issues, questioning if they are isolated incidents or a systemic problem, similar to the "cockroach issue" [1] - Underwriting standards for leveraged loans were lowered in the third quarter due to high demand, raising concerns about potential risks when the market tide recedes [8][9] - Private credit market's lack of regulation compared to traditional banks raises concerns about underwriting standards, capital adequacy, and loan loss reserves [12] Alternative Asset Manager Performance - Since September 24th, alternative asset managers have experienced declines: Aries down 22%, KKR down 20%, Blue Owl down 15%, and Blackstone down 14% [3] - Business Development Companies (BDCs) focused on direct lending and private credit have also seen declines: Aries down 6%, Main Street Capital down 11%, Blue Owl down 8%, Sixth Street specialty lending down 8%, and Blackstone secured lending down 5% [3][4] Transparency & Investment Opportunities - BDCs like Aries and Blue Owl offer transparency through quarterly earnings reports and detailed investment summaries, allowing investors to assess their loan portfolios and yields [6][7] - Brent Talkington bought Aries Capital (ARCC) and Blue Owl Tech (F), citing transparency and potential for a 20% total return within a year, with yields around 10% and trading at 8-10% below book value [4][7][8] Private Credit Market Dynamics - The private credit market has evolved over the past 15 years, becoming a primary source of lending as banks face restrictions and regional banks deal with real estate assets [18] - Private credit loans are generally riskier than those from big banks due to higher interest rates and less pristine balance sheets of borrowers [16] - Firms driven by fees may package and sell riskier loans to mutual funds, pension funds, and retail investors, increasing the potential for problems [13][14]

Active ETF aims to capture the digital frontier from AI to crypto
CNBC Television· 2025-10-17 11:18
ETF Market Trends - ETF flows have exceeded $1 trillion year-to-date [1] - S&P 500 experienced negative outflows year-to-date [2] - Volume above average all week, but that doesn't always mean buying [1] Top ETF Performers & Flows - JP Morgan Beta Builders Europe ETF (BBEU) saw top inflows this week, similar to European Stock 600 [2] - GLD Gold ETF and BNDX Vanguard Total Bond ETF also among top three inflows this week [2] Actively Managed ETF - Horizon launched actively managed ETF (ticker: WHY NOT) focused on tech and digital assets [3] - The ETF, Digital Frontier ETF, includes technology, AI, quantum, and crypto with dynamic weights [3] - The WHY NOT ETF has almost doubled the market since its launch in July [4]
